Testing is fun at GPA!

At Galileo Preparatory Academy, we believe testing shouldn’t be about ranking students against each other or training them to fill in a bubble sheet. We use testing to understand how our learners are growing. Tests and assessments should be one of many tools used to help learners, not something that causes them stress. They help us to see where a learner is thriving and where they may need support.

Instead of several days full of tests to measure learning progress, we do two tests (math and English language arts) across two days. These tests are not timed but generally take our learners less than an hour to complete. We do this once in the fall and once in the spring. These are not high-stakes, high-pressure days. 

We do not believe in teaching to a test. Our learners demonstrate mastery in various ways throughout our curriculum. The tests we do twice per year only help us ensure we are teaching our learners the information needed.

On testing days, we let our learners know the schedule and any changes they may see compared to a normal day. We encourage comfortable clothing, snacks, and lots of outdoor play! They use the same laptops and headphones they use on a regular basis, and the tests are proctored by their usual guides.

We also love to celebrate our learners during testing! We are grateful to the GPA parents who bring in treats for our learners and to our guides for creating fun games. Our learners particularly enjoyed wrapping each other up as mummies this week during a break.
